Spatial-Temporal Evolution Characteristics and Influencing Factors of Vegetation NDVI in Hebei Province
Published 2024-01-01“…In order to explore the vegetation growth status and influencing factors,Hebei Province is taken as the research area.Based on satellite remote sensing data and meteorological data,the Mann-Kendall trend test,Sen slope,and partial correlation analysis are used to explore the temporal and spatial distribution characteristics of vegetation in Hebei Province,and the influencing factors of vegetation NDVI change in Hebei Province are analyzed by combining the correlation among NDVI,climatic factors,and human activities.The results show that ① the NDVI value of vegetation in Hebei Province from 2001 to 2020 shows an overall growth trend,with an average annual growth rate of 2.84×10<sup>-3</sup>.Specifically,it shows a rapid growth trend from 2001 to 2005 and a slow growth trend from 2005 to 2020, with fluctuations.②The NDVI value of vegetation in the study area increases gradually from south to north,and the vegetation improvement area (81.71%) is greater than that in the degraded area (13.79%),and the improvement area is mainly concentrated in Chengde and Zhangjiakou City.③Human activities (GDP) are one of the main influencing factors affecting the growth of NDVI,followed by climatic factors (precipitation and temperature).The change in GDP has a significant impact on vegetation growth,and the improvement of vegetation in Hebei Province is mainly related to forest land and grassland.Among the climatic factors,precipitation is the main influencing factor.…”
